At its August 21 meeting, the school board voted to approve Community Education (adult) classes for the fall semester. Several new courses offered are based on technology learning, including the following: What’s All the Hype About Skype?; Digital Parenting for the 21st Century Student!; Social Media to Enhance Your Professional Development, and Wiki Workshop.

Other classes focus on health and well-being. The new classes are: Stress Management; “Organized Student for School Success: Qigong;” “Energy Healing: Qigong,” “Understanding the 5 Body Systems: Qigong,” Glitterhoops fitness; Bollywood Fitness; Bollywood Dance; Blues Dance Social; Hustle for Beginners; Strengthening the Bones, and Nia Dance fitness.

New cultural programs have also been implemented for 2012-’13. They include new language courses — Hindi for Beginners and Mandarin (beginner and intermediate) — as well as music classes in West African percussion and Middle Eastern percussion. The new additions also include a culinary class in French baking.
